(K-4)(k+4)=0 quadratic equation

[tex](k-4)(k+4)=0[/tex]

use:
[tex]a^2-b^2=(a-b)(a+b)[/tex]

[tex]k^2-4^2=0\\\\k^2-16=0\ \ \ \ |+16\\\\k^2=16\to k=\pm\sqrt{16}\\\\\boxed{k=-4\ \vee\ k=4}[/tex]

Other method:

[tex](k-4)(k+4)=0\iff k-4=0\ \vee\ k+4=0\\\\\boxed{k=4\ \vee\ k=-4}[/tex]
